1. ROCK IT OUT

DIY Coasters - Stone

Photo: taradennis.com

These stone border tiles turned DIY coasters are an earthy accent sure to draw attention whether in a modern or traditional living space.Tara Dennisexplains how to make them. It’s quick and super simple: Apply a coat of clear varnish to the tops of the tiles, and to protect your furniture from scratches, put surface savers on the bottoms.

4. SHOW SOME GLASS

DIY Coasters - Beach Glass

Photo: sincerelykinsey.blogspot.com

Devote part of your sea glass collection to creating these perky, refreshing DIY coasters. First, place an arrangement of glass onto square or circular cork coasters. Next, trace the outline of each piece of glass. Finally, cut out the shapes you’ve drawn and glue the glass into the slots you’ve made.Sincerely Kinseyexplains it all.

5. HAVE A BALL

DIY Coasters - Felt Balls

Photo: inspiredbycharm.com

Bright and colorful, these DIY coasters are made of wool felt balls that you can purchase eitheronlineor in your local craft store. Simply glue the balls on top of cork coasters. Better yet, if you are skilled with a needle and thread, you can sew the balls together in a circular pattern. Want details? Check outInspired by Charm.
